Types of Ovens
When searching for an oven, especially around sales occasions, it's important to understand which type suits your cooking design and kitchen layout. Below are the most common types of ovens on the marketplace:
Oven TypeDescriptionIdeal ForConventional OvensThese ovens utilize either gas or electric heating elements for cooking.General baking and cooking.Convection OvensGeared up with a fan that distributes hot air for even cooking.Baking numerous trays simultaneously.Wall OvensInstalled in the wall, maximizing space in the kitchen counters.Small cooking areas with minimal area.Double OvensInclude 2 different oven cavities, enabling for multi-tasking.Large families or those who amuse often.Range OvensCombines a cooktop and an oven in one unit.Those requiring both stovetop and oven.Portable OvensSmaller, typically electric, ovens appropriate for limited spaces or outdoors.Dormitories, studio apartments, or camping.Key Features to Consider
When looking for an oven on sale, certain features can considerably impact your cooking experience. Purchasers need to focus on the following:
Size: Ensure the oven fits your kitchen space. Measure the location where the oven will be set up before making a purchase.
Fuel Type: Decide in between gas and electric. Gas ovens offer precise temperature control, while electric ovens tend to be more constant in baking.
Self-Cleaning: Self-cleaning ovens save effort and time in maintaining tidiness, a necessary function for busy households.
Smart Features: Modern ovens may consist of Wi-Fi connection, allowing you to control your oven On sales from another location, change settings, and get notices.
Temperature Range: Consider the versatility of temperature level settings. High-end designs typically supply a larger variety of temperature levels for numerous cooking styles.
Extra Cooking Modes: Some ovens include specialized modes like steam, broil, and air fry, providing adaptability in cooking techniques.

How do I understand if the oven is energy-efficient?
Energy Star-rated ovens normally signify better energy performance. Look for the Energy Guide label on the home appliance, which offers annual energy consumption information.

4. Are convection ovens worth the additional expense?
Convection ovens are normally more effective and provide even cooking. For those who bake frequently or prepare meals wholesale, the financial investment might be worthwhile.
5. How often should I clean my oven?
Self-cleaning functions can reduce maintenance frequency. Nevertheless, for non-self-cleaning designs, a monthly clean is advisable to avoid buildup and odors.
